See Commoner's README.md for further explanation of the new functionality.

Among other potential benefits, this upgrade allows us to generate source maps as standalone files rather than appending them inline to every compiled module file under build/modules/ (see #833).

The commonerConfig.version bump isn't strictly necessary, but it seems like a good idea whenever we change the way Commoner works internally.
